PERFORMANCE OPTIMIZATION OF TEXT EXTRACTION TECHNIQUE FOR COMPLEX DEGRADED IMAGES

. Abhishek Gupta, Ramapati Mishra and Ashutosh Kumar Singh


Abstract

In recent years, there has been a growing demand to preserve historical documents, books and convert them into digital format. Moreover, the fast development of data innovation and the speedy propagation of the Internet have also lead to the huge amount of image and video data. The texts present in the image and video help us in the analysis of those images and videos as well as used in indexing, archiving, and retrieval. An image can be easily affected by various noises like Gaussian noise, salt and pepper noise, speckle noise etc. To remove these different noises from images various image filtering algorithms such as Gaussian filter, mean filter, median filter etc. are used. The effect of various pre-processing techniques like Thresholding, Morphology, and Blurring processes to optimize the text extraction technique are analysed in this article. The results obtained from the experiment show that the pre-processing techniques certainly enhance the document’s visual and structural quality.
